20 May 2009, 12:53 am
Virginia Democrat Rick Boucher, who has now been identified as the front man for the electric power lobby, says he'll vote for the compromise version of the Waxman-Markey bill that he helped negotiate.But Boucher vows he will push for additional changes in the bill as it moves forward in the legislative process.In an interview broadcast this morning by C-Span, Boucher said "further improvements" are needed in the legislation. 4 Apr 2009, 7:37 pm
The week, Congressman Rick Boucher, a member of both the House of Representatives Commerce and Judiciary Committees, told an audience of broadcasters at the NAB Leadership Conference that they should accept that there will be a performance royalty for sound recordings used in their over-the-air programming and negotiate with the record companies about the amount of a such a royalty.
